Transaction e62232caa070d969a0f786e132368558c390955c69d54dea0a0550d5384e40ff
1 Input
1 Output
-
e62232caa070d969a0f786e132368558c390955c69d54dea0a0550d5384e40ff:0
- value
- 171821
- script pubkey
- OP_0 OP_PUSHBYTES_20 083c77f855cb6bf065f29373d72d71f5d7fd430a
- address
- bc1qpq7807z4ed4lqe0jjdeawtt37htl6sc20z28rg